Output 34dad58ed9c1a8a3bb508ab9c04581f491bda3f3ecf0250613f85a87d52a910f:1

value
21335195
script pubkey
OP_0 OP_PUSHBYTES_20 77a2c1587ed2320ef435cdae76cb720e99d5df54
address
bc1qw73vzkr76geqaap4ekh8djmjp6vath659yx8ya
transaction
34dad58ed9c1a8a3bb508ab9c04581f491bda3f3ecf0250613f85a87d52a910f
confirmations
119486
spent
true